The drive from Spokane Valley, WA to Central Park, WA covers 371.7 miles and takes about 7h 6m behind the wheel. This route is realistic as a one-day drive if you keep your stops efficient.
The route leans on I 90, I 5, State Route 18 for much of the mileage, and the overall profile is highway-focused drive. The longest uninterrupted segment is about 252 miles on I 90. At current regular gas prices, budget about $77.79 one way before food or hotel costs.

Seasonal Notes
Summer travel usually means heavier construction, hotter rest stops, and busier weekend traffic around major cities.
Winter travel shortens daylight, so a route that looks manageable on paper can feel much longer after dark.
Holiday weekends tend to make both departure and arrival windows slower than the raw route time suggests.
